Originally Posted by FlyingJoy
I was surprised at how lax they were, too. I even got away with having a few loose bottles of liquids in my suitcase, which I hadn't been able to fit into my sealed plastic bag. 99% of my flying is international medium to long haul, so I am actually more accustomed to having all the carry-on rules very strictly enforced.
All of the rules were enforced - they are just different rules to what you're used to.

Australia does not enforce LAG (liquid, aerosol, gel) restrictions for domestic flights. You are allowed take as much shampoo on the flight as you want! There are rules around aerosols, but only to the extent that they must have a cap or other locking device so that they don't release in flight.

Now crochet needles and nail files, that's a different story!! (OK, so it's actually not - both of those are allow too, although there was a period of several years when they were not!)
